What is Mercer Spring & Wire?
As a woman-owned enterprise with seven decades of technical expertise, Mercer Spring & Wire occupies a vital niche in the domestic manufacturing landscape. The company specializes in the fabrication of custom compression, torsion, and extension springs, alongside complex wire forms. Holding ISO 9001:2015 and WBENC certifications, the firm maintains a rigorous commitment to quality control and American-made excellence. Their market footprint spans diverse sectors, including automotive engineering, electrical component manufacturing, safety equipment production, and refrigeration systems, positioning them as a versatile partner for high-stakes industrial applications.
